How to fill out the Bill Form online

Filling out the Bill Form online is a straightforward process that allows you to receive your monthly invoice by mail. This guide offers step-by-step instructions to ensure you complete the form accurately and efficiently.

Follow the steps to successfully complete the Bill Form online.

  1. Click ‘Get Form’ button to obtain the Bill Form and open it in the editor.
  2. Provide your personal information in the mandatory fields. This includes your first name, last name, unit number, street number, street name, city, province, postal code, and email address. Ensure all details entered are accurate to avoid any issues with your billing.
  3. Read the terms and conditions carefully before proceeding. This section outlines important information regarding the delivery of your paper bill, protection of your billing information, and your responsibilities regarding updated mailing information.
  4. Sign and date the form. By signing, you confirm that you have read and understood the terms and conditions. Make sure your signature is clear and the date is current.
  5. Return the completed form to Freedom Mobile by mail, fax, or email. Use the provided addresses: Mail to Freedom Mobile, 401 Ouellette Ave, PO Box 65, Windsor, ON, N9A 4H0; Fax to 1 (866) 418-4145; or email a scanned copy to backoffice@freedommobile.ca.

A bill in proper form consists of three main parts: the title, the enacting clause, and the body. The title gives the reader a brief summary of the subject of the bill. The SD Constitution dictates that bills embrace only one subject, and that subject must be expressed in the title.
